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Anzeige
Inhaltsverzeichnis

Excel Power Query Tabellen zusammenführen und erweitern

Forumthread: Excel Power Query Tabellen zusammenführen und erweitern

Excel Power Query Tabellen zusammenführen und erweitern
22.05.2025 16:22:38
LiMi
Hallo zusammen,

ich habe 3 Tabellen, zu einer gemeinsamen Liste in Power Query zusammengefüht. In die 3 Tabellen werden ständig neue Daten eingetragen daher ändert sich die zusammengeführte Liste nach dem Aktualisieren. Die zusammengeführte Liste muss nun erweitert werden, so dass sich in jeder Zeile der Liste ein Bearbeiter händisch eintragen kann.
Bisher verrutschen sich die händischen Einträge, sobald die Liste aktualisiert wird. Ein ähnliches Problem wie das hier https://www.herber.de/forum/archiv/1888to1892/1890756_Individuelle_Eintraege_in_Power_Query.html

Funktioniert bei mir aber bisher noch nicht. Bitte um Hilfe.
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Excel Power Query Tabellen zusammenführen und erweitern
22.05.2025 17:11:31
Yal
Hallo LiMi,

es ist nicht ganz klar, wie Du die 3 Tabellen zusammenbringst:
- übereinander, spricht jede Tabelle hat die Spalten a, b und c und die Ergebnistabelle dementsprechend auch
- oder gejoint: ein Schlüsselwert von Tabelle1, Spalte1 (t1s1) passt zu dem Wert in Tabelle2 Spalte1 (t2s1), sodass auf t1s1, t1s2 und t2s1, t2s2 am Ende die Spalten t1s1, t1s2 und t2s2 rauskommen (t1s1 und t2s1 habe dieselbe Wert und muss daher nicht wiederholt werden)

Im Prinzip musst Du, um dein Ziel zu erreichen, in der Ausgabetabelle eine Spalte (oder Kombination von Spalte) haben, die jede Zeile eindeutig macht.
zu deiner Ausgabetabelle fügst Du eine Spalte zum Erfassen.

Dann nimmst Du diese Ausgabetabelle inkl. Zusatzspalte als Quelle, die Du (durch die eindeutige Schlüssel) mit dem Ergebnis der nächsten Verarbeitung joinst, wie es im meiner letzten Beitrag, der von Dir beigefügte Link https://www.herber.de/forum/archiv/1888to1892/1890756_Individuelle_Eintraege_in_Power_Query.html#12 zu verstehen ist.

Wenn Du eine Beispieldatei postest -bereinigt von allem, was nicht im Netz gehört und auch reduziert zum wesentlichen-, könnten wir dir eine Umsetzung vorschlagen.

VG
Yal
Anzeige
AW: Excel Power Query Tabellen zusammenführen und erweitern
22.05.2025 18:35:39
LiMi
Hallo Yal,

danke für deine Antwort. Ich bringe die Tabellen zusammen über Daten - Abfragen und Verbindungen - Kombinieren - Anfügen. Sie stehen also untereinander. Für die Eindeutigkeit habe ich eine Index-Spalte in die zusammengeführten Tabelle hinzugefügt. Jetzt ist nur die Frage, wie ich die Spalten für die händische Eintragungen hinzufüge.

Die zusammengeführte Tabelle ist meine Ausgabetabelle. Dann füge ich die Spalten für händische Eintragungen manuell hinzu, Stelle sie als Quelle in den Abfragen zur Verfügung und joine sie mit der ursprünglichen zusammengeführten Tabelle über die Index. Das funktioniert bei mir nicht. Nach dem Aktualisieren sind alle Einträge weg.

Was mache ich falsch?

Testdatei lässt sich nicht hochladen. :-(


Anzeige
AW: Excel Power Query Tabellen zusammenführen und erweitern
22.05.2025 19:52:29
Yal
Hallo LiMi,

der Index ist nicht ideal, um einen Join zu machen, weil es nicht Teil der ersten Quelltabellen ist. Es führt dazu, dass wegen neue Einträge ein neuer Indey eingeführt werden muss, was die bisherigen Indexe durcheinander bringen wird.


Idealerweise fügst Du in der Abfrage1, die auf Tabelle1 basiert, einen Indexspalte und füge davor einen Präfix, der Tabelle1 identifiziert:
aus 1 wird "T1.1", aus 2 "T2.2", usw.
Diese Präfix wird in einer separaten Spalte eingeführt, die Spalte "Index" wird gelöcht (es sei denn Du beherrscht schon die Unterschied zwischen Table.AddColumn und Table.TransformColumns).
das gleich für Tabelle 2 in Abf2 und Tabelle 3 in Abf3.

Dann die 3 Abfragen zu einem "anfügen" (die Aktion findet in "abf_Zusammen") und ausgeben. Diese Ausgabetabelle in "tblAusgabe" umbenennen.

In der Ausgabetabelle, eine Erfassungspalte dazufügen, nennen wir diese "Kommentar".
Diese Tabelle ins Power Query reinbringen. Die Abfrage wird in "Rücklauf" umbenannt.
In "abf_Zusammen" die Abfrage "Rücklauf" über die verarbeitete Indexspalte joinen: "Abfrage zusammenführen", J-Art "alle aus erster, übereinstimmende aus zweiter".
Join-Ergebnis expandieren: nur die Erfassungspalte aus dem Join reinbringen (unten Präfix rausnehmen).
Dann "Datei", "Schliessen & Laden".

In der neue Ausgabe gibt es jetzt 2 Spalten "Kommentar": links die, die zur Abfrage gehört, rechts die, die per Hand hinzugefügt wurde. Die rechte Spalte löschen.
Es hat sich ebenfalls ein neues Blatt "Rücklauf" hinzugefügt. Dieses Blatt löschen.

Fertig.

VG
Yal

Anzeige
AW: Excel Power Query Tabellen zusammenführen und erweitern
23.05.2025 10:31:17
LiMi
Hallo Yal,

das hat funktioniert. Vielen Dank nochmal.

Forumthreads zu verwandten Themen

Anzeige
Anzeige